|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 6987 人关注过本帖
标题:求大神解决爱因斯坦的阶梯问题 与以前不同
取消只看楼主 加入收藏
w4654646
Rank: 1
等 级:新手上路
帖 子:80
专家分:0
注 册:2016-3-2
结帖率:76.47%
收藏
已结贴  问题点数:10 回复次数:3 
求大神解决爱因斯坦的阶梯问题 与以前不同
爱因斯坦出了一道这样的数学题:有一条长阶梯,若每步跨2阶,则最后剩一阶,若每步跨3 阶,则最后剩2阶,若每步跨5阶,则最后剩4阶,若每步跨6阶则最后剩5阶。只有每次跨7阶,最后才正好一阶不剩。请问在1到N内,有多少个数能满足?

输入
每一行只有一个n;

输出
输出满足条件的个数。每个答案一行。

样例输入
1999999样例输出
9524


#include<stdio.h>
void main()
{
    int i,n,s=0;
    scanf("%d",&n);
    for(i=1;i<=n;i++)
    {
        if(i>=1&&i<=2)
            s+=1;
        if(i>=3)
            if((i%2==1)||(i%3==2)||(i%4==3)||(i%5==4)||(i%6==5)||(i%7==0))
                s+=1;
            else
                continue;
    }
    printf("%d\n",s);
}


不知道有什么地方不对?或少了什么?
搜索更多相关主题的帖子: 爱因斯坦 include 数学题 
2016-03-11 09:07
w4654646
Rank: 1
等 级:新手上路
帖 子:80
专家分:0
注 册:2016-3-2
收藏
得分:0 
回复 2楼 grmmylbs
1和2不满足?为什么?
2016-03-11 09:21
w4654646
Rank: 1
等 级:新手上路
帖 子:80
专家分:0
注 册:2016-3-2
收藏
得分:0 
就不能一步一阶吗 可以走完啊
2016-03-11 09:27
w4654646
Rank: 1
等 级:新手上路
帖 子:80
专家分:0
注 册:2016-3-2
收藏
得分:0 
是我弄错了题目意思吗
2016-03-11 09:29
快速回复:求大神解决爱因斯坦的阶梯问题 与以前不同
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.026600 second(s), 9 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ved